GRANT COUNTY, Wis. (WRCO / WRCE) – The Grant County Communication Center was notified of a single UTV crash with entrapment on County G near Old Blue River Road in Muscoda township Friday night.

On Oct. 3 at approximately 9 p.m., Sheriff’s Deputies, along with Muscoda Fire and Muscoda EMS units, were dispatched to the scene. When emergency crews arrived, they learned the driver was trapped but not injured. The driver had to be extricated from the UTV by the Muscoda Fire Department.

During the investigation, it was determined that Leanne Laufenberg, 60 of Muscoda, was operating the UTV southbound on County G when she lost control of the UTV, causing it to roll onto its side into the ditch line.

During the investigation, Laufenberg showed signs of impairment. As a result, Leanne Laufenberg was arrested for operating a UTV while under the influence of an intoxicant, a first offense.
